Sessions often start with an exercise consultation and a physical activity assessment. This helps figure out what is currently happening—what feels hard, what has been tried before, and what might get in the way. From there, a fitness program can be put together. The plan is usually tailored around what you can realistically do, and it can be adjusted over time as your body responds.
Exercise prescription is a big part of the work. That means clear guidance on what to do, how often, and how to progress. At times, it can also include health coaching, so goals stay on track outside of the appointment. Many people find that a steady routine is easier when they have a plan, reminders of the “why”, and simple checks to keep things moving in the right direction.
